Becoming a Master Manager
more books like this
by
Robert E Quinn, Michael P Thompson, Sue R Faerman
This is a revision of a skills based management text that is built around a framework of leadership competency, the competing values model. This theoretical framework integrates four contrasting perspectives on organizing. The four perspectives require managerial leaders to play eight different roles: director, producer, mentor, facilitator, ...
